Output e1f94b54ddbdc1f9120d6e79b877a16c17691490e2fb36d4d7e90e5fc0e66dc9:0

value
103778
script pubkey
OP_0 OP_PUSHBYTES_20 ffc6c2f2d4101797c0084bd26602f537e836abaf
address
tb1qllrv9uk5zqte0sqgf0fxvqh4xl5rd2a0v9527q
transaction
e1f94b54ddbdc1f9120d6e79b877a16c17691490e2fb36d4d7e90e5fc0e66dc9